The Warwick Community School and Warwick School District is Massachusettss newest publicschool district. Nestled into the scenic woodlands, along the border of Massachusetts, NewHampshire and Vermont, our beautiful and innovative elementary school opened in the fallof 2023. The school sits on a 25-acre outdoor campus that features a vernal pool, a cranberry bog and Mount Grace for hiking! Mother foxes have been seen raising their cubs right outside the classroom windows.
